Everyone is replying with interview dates from Marist PA. Did you all apply through CASPA or directly to the program. Marist did not appear on the list of programs in NYS during this 2015-16 cycle.  Can anyone who received an interview clarify?

Well, Marist did not invite applications from this cycle, and thus, they were not listed on CASPA. They were, I believe, waiting for NYSED to approve their program even though it was cleared by ARC-PA before that. I applied during the 2014-15 cycle and on October 30 last year received an email asking if I wanted my application from last year to be reviewed. This is based on my own experience. They posted an announcement on their FB page on October 29, 2015. Check it out if you may.

I hope your interviews went well. To answer some of your questions, our first group received a call by 5 pm the day we interviewed, a total of 6 were accepted out of 10. I have started a FB page and we only have 9 members which means that there are still 31 seats available. Some people did get a call on Saturday following their interview. Just be patient and they will let you know. You have to consider that there was a big storm all day yesterday which BTW left me without power. I understand that the waiting game is nerve racking but they want to make sure they pick the right applicant pool since this is their first cohort. In terms of the length of the interview, I thought it was perfect. Think about it... No group interview or an essay. Best of luck to you all!
